India Power Device Analyzer Market Overview

Market Valuation Growth :

India's power device analyzer market is valued at USD 24.8 million in 2026 and is projected to reach USD 32.3 million by 2031, representing a steady 5.4% CAGR over the forecast period.

Energy Sector Modernization :

India's ongoing energy infrastructure modernization and grid digitalization initiatives are driving significant adoption of advanced power measurement and analysis technologies across utilities and industrial sectors.

Renewable Energy Integration :

The country's aggressive renewable energy targets and integration of solar and wind power into the grid necessitate sophisticated power device analyzers for monitoring, measurement, and grid stability management.

Grid Reliability Focus :

Increasing demand for enhanced grid reliability and power quality management in India is accelerating the deployment of power device analyzers in distribution networks and industrial facilities.

          Market Definition

          The power device analyzer market consists of advanced electronic test and measurement solutions used to evaluate the electrical performance, switching behavior, and efficiency of power semiconductor devices and power electronic systems. These analyzers are designed to provide highly accurate characterization of devices operating under dynamic power conditions, enabling engineers and manufacturers to optimize performance, reliability, and energy efficiency across a wide range of applications. Power device analyzers are extensively utilized for testing semiconductor components such as IGBTs, MOSFETs, thyristors, silicon carbide (SiC), and gallium nitride (GaN) devices. The systems measure critical parameters, including power consumption, leakage current, switching losses, capacitance, on-resistance, gate charge, breakdown voltage, thermal stability, and waveform characteristics under varying operating environments. Advanced analyzers also support high-speed data acquisition, automated device characterization, real-time waveform analysis, and integration with simulation and control software platforms.
